Are there any additional fees associated with renting a pet-friendly apartment in Villa Park?

Yes, most landlords and property management companies in Villa Park will ask for a refundable pet deposit. If there was no damage to the property caused by your pet, you should be able to recover the deposit at the end of your lease. Some rental properties in Villa Park may also charge monthly pet rent.

Villa Park, CA: The city formerly known as Mountain View

Located in Orange County, Villa Park is an affluent city that likes to keep everything small given its unwillingness to annex lands. This small city is home to 5,800 people living in 2.1 square miles of land. Strolling down Villa Park's winding road would make you realize another startling fact about this city: there's no public park anywhere. What to keep in mind when looking for pet friendly apartments in Villa Park, CA

Renting pet-friendly apartments in Villa Park should offer peace of mind and convenience for our furry friends. It’s crucial to find an apartment that’ll work for both you and your pet. Before signing a pet-friendly apartment, take your time to study the layout and ask plenty of questions.

Some pet-friendly apartments in Villa Park may request a pet deposit or only accept certain dog breeds. You should also consider if the floors are hardwood or carpeted. Hardwood may be easier to clean-up fur and a mess but could mean your neighbors below hear the tapping of your dog running past. An outdoor balcony can also be ideal for a pet who needs some fresh air.

Consider the neighborhood of any pet-friendly apartments in Villa Park. Are they near a dog park or a vet? You should also research the rates of dog walkers in your area. It may be less expensive to move to a nearby neighborhood with a lower pet deposit, a better layout for your pet, and cheaper services.
